Understanding Hyperpigmentation

Hyperpigmentation occurs when the skin produces excess melanin, the pigment responsible for color in the skin. Several factors contribute to its development:

  • Sun exposure and UV damage

  • Hormonal changes, such as pregnancy or birth control use

  • Skin inflammation from acne, eczema, or injuries

  • Aging and natural skin changes

What is a Chemical Peel?

A chemical peel is a professional dermatological procedure designed to exfoliate the skin’s outer layers. By applying a specialized solution, the damaged skin is gently removed, stimulating the growth of fresh, healthy skin. Depending on the concentration and type of chemical used, peels can target surface pigmentation or deeper skin layers for more significant results.

How Chemical Peels Target Pigmentation?

Chemical peels combat hyperpigmentation through multiple mechanisms:

  • Exfoliation of damaged skin cells: Removes the pigmented outer layer, revealing lighter, more even skin underneath.

  • Stimulation of collagen production: Encourages skin regeneration and repair, improving texture and tone.

  • Regulation of melanin production: Helps control excessive pigmentation over time for lasting results.

Types of Chemical Peels for Hyperpigmentation

Several types of chemical peels are used to treat hyperpigmentation, each tailored to specific skin concerns:

  • Superficial Peels: Mild acids like glycolic or lactic acid target the outermost layer of skin for subtle pigmentation correction.

  • Medium Peels: Trichloroacetic acid (TCA) penetrates deeper, addressing moderate discoloration and sun damage.

  • Deep Peels: Stronger solutions like phenol reach deeper skin layers for severe pigmentation, but require longer recovery and professional expertise.

Preparing for a Chemical Peel

Proper preparation enhances the effectiveness of a chemical peel:

  • Avoid excessive sun exposure and use sunscreen daily

  • Discontinue certain skincare products as advised by your dermatologist

  • Maintain hydration and follow a gentle skincare routine

  • Discuss medical history and pigmentation concerns during consultation

Post-Treatment Care

After a chemical peel, care is crucial for optimal results:

  • Keep skin moisturized and protected from sunlight

  • Avoid harsh skincare products and exfoliants

  • Follow post-treatment instructions provided by your dermatologist

  • Schedule follow-up sessions if recommended for progressive improvement
